  • The development of a Web-based powertrain performance simulation system is introduced. The development approach of system architecture and each module is introduced along with the H/W and S/W used. The interface with all users is developed via a JAVA applet. The powertrain modeling and other job history data of a user is managed systematically on the server by database to increase the reusability of the data. A self-developed program using object-oriented programming is used as a solver for the performance simulation. The graph tool for the analysis of simulation results has the collaboration support developed based on JAVA so that synchronous users can view the same result. As a result, the powertrain simulation is possible only with Web-browser for the user and the collaboration support among the relevant engineers is possible.

  • In this paper, client/server model for remote conveyor control and monitoring system is designed and implemented to simulate the product line of vehicles. The client system located at the monitoring office is using a web applet based system, and sends some commands to the server system which guards and controls the conveyer system directly. And server system is implemented as the web based system by using Java programming language too. The system has a distributed database system environments to manage and maintain the product line of conveyor system.

  • Objectives: Hypertension is the highest ratio among chronic disease in Korea, and the western medical information about hypertension is provided by many web sites. Advanced researches about hypertension have been conducted in Traditional Korean Medicine(TKM) for decades, but the research results are not arranged. So the results have not been utilized in following research nor contributed to the expansion of public knowledge. Methods : We did this study to improve this situation. In this study, we built database about advanced research articles related hypertension in TKM and implemented TKM information system of hypertension. Results : First, we benchmarked hypertension information systems and designed the TKM information system based on the benchmarking results and comments from TKM doctors. And it was composed of introduce, treatment, and etc. Second, we built prescription, herb, acumoxa, qigong, prevention/management, and pill database which is about 600 data extracted from papers and books. Third, we implemented JAVA/JSP based web information system which provides the database. And we created links for the each papers and books to use more easily. Conclusions : If we provide the research results about TKM hypertension diagnosis and combinational medication of western and oriental medicine, this information system will be more useful. And if we add internal and external project report about hypertension, it will be more worthy.

  • This paper presents the development of a protein interaction database. The developed system is characterized as follows. First, the proposed system not only maintains interaction data collected by an experiment, but also the genomic information of the protein data. Secondly, the system can extract details on interacting proteins through the developed wrappers. Thirdly, the system is based on wrapper-based system in order to extract the biologically meaningful data from various web sources and integrate them into a relational database. The system inherits a layered-modular architecture by introducing a wrapper-mediator approach in order to solve the syntactic and semantic heterogeneity among multiple data sources. Currently the system has wrapped the relevant data for about 40% of about 11,500 proteins on average from various accessible sources. A wrapper-mediator approach makes a protein interaction data comprehensive and useful with support of data interoperability and integration. The developing database will be useful for mining further knowledge and analysis of human life in proteomics studies.
